Timothy D. Roberts, Executive Vice President, Midstream and Chemicals

Timothy (Tim) Roberts is Executive Vice President of Midstream and Chemicals for Phillips 66, a diversified energy company. Roberts has more than 30 years of experience in strategy, operations, commercial, and joint ventures in the oil and gas and chemicals industries.


Roberts previously served as Executive Vice President, Marketing and Commercial, as well as Executive Vice President, Strategy and Business Development. Prior to Phillips 66, Roberts was Executive Vice President, Global Olefins and Polyolefins for LyondellBasell.


He began his career in sales and in 1987 joined Phillips Petroleum, where he held positions in sales, marketing and corporate planning. Roberts subsequently moved to Qatar Chemical Company, a joint venture between Chevron Phillips Chemical Company LLC and Qatar Petroleum, as the Country Manager based out of Qatar.


After several leadership roles with CPChem, he was appointed President and CEO of Americas Styrenics, a Dow Chemical and CPChem joint venture. After serving as the Vice President of Corporate Planning and Strategic Transactions for CPChem, Roberts transitioned to LyondellBasell where he held various executive leadership positions.


Roberts currently serves on the board of directors for CPChem and previously served on the board for Phillips 66 Partners LP. He also is on the board of directors for the Houston Zoo.


Roberts has a Bachelor of Science in marketing from Ball State University.
